About this series
Get ready for a gripping and suspenseful read! In this thrilling mystery novel, Officer Jami Poole finds herself at the center of a storm after shooting a teenager in self-defense. Not only does she face the wrath of furious protesters, but she also discovers a chilling pattern: someone is targeting police officers on the birthdays of the people they've shot and killed in the line of duty. As the body count of these officers rises, Jami races against time to unravel the mystery and catch the killer before the lives of more police officers are lost. With twists and turns at every corner, this is a page-turner that will keep you on the edge of your seat until the very end.

Juan Mendez Scott
Juan Mendez Scott is an accomplished author with over 20 fiction books to his credit, specializing in the mystery and psychological suspense genres. With a keen eye for detail and an innate ability to create complex characters and gripping plotlines, Juan's novels have captivated readers around the world. Born and raised in Southern Maryland, Juan draws inspiration from the natural beauty and rich history of the region, infusing his stories with a sense of place and authenticity. When he's not writing, Juan enjoys hiking, fishing, and spending time with his family.
